Hypoglycemia, or low blood sugar, is a serious and potentially life-threatening condition that can affect people with diabetes when they use insulin to manage their diabetes.
The PHROG study investigated the safety and effectiveness of an investigational medication for preventing hypoglycemia in people with type 1 diabetes who had the condition for over five years.
